Jake White Walks Away: Headmaster Control Is Killing Selborne Rugby Program.
Jake White has stepped away from the Selborne Rugby project, blaming Headmaster Andrew Dewar’s tight control and lack of real support for making progress impossible. Despite being brought in to drive excellence, White says every key decision from coaches and training to fixtures and communication was blocked or delayed by the Headmaster.
He highlights inconsistent leadership, poor communication, and a clear lack of rugby culture within the school, with other sports taking priority during rugby season. Efforts to grow participation, organise fixtures, and build a proper programme were repeatedly undermined.

I’ve been watching a lot of Rugby lately, and it got me thinking about how we could speed the game up and open it up a bit more.
One idea I had, hear me out. To encourage more offloads and reduce the number of rucks, what if when a team knocks the ball on, they’re not allowed to touch it next which currently results in a scrum. If they do, it’s a long arm penalty.
That gives the opposition guaranteed first rights to the ball. They can pick it up and play immediately with a backward pass, or if they want to slow it down, it could work similar to an AFL mark and you have 10 seconds to resume play or it’s a turn over again. If you step off the mark, you’re live and can be tackled.
The goal is simple, reward teams that want to play fast, create more chaos, and reduce stoppages?
Questions - would this ruin our beautiful game and allow less skilled players to play (which is what most people want inclusivity)
Would it make it slower? Faster?
There’s nothing wrong with our game?
